Job summary

Leggett Dynamics’ Plant Accountant role focuses on leading branch accounting activities, near-term close, tax reporting, and corporate disclosures in a manufacturing setting with US GAAP compliance. Strong analytical, communication, and detail-orientation are essential to ensure accurate financial data and audits.

Candidates should have a degree in accounting/finance and professional designation, with 5+ years in manufacturing finance.

Qualifications

  • Post-secondary degree in Accounting, Finance, Business, or related field. Professional designation (CPA, CMA) is preferred.
  • 5+ years of finance and accounting experience in a manufacturing environment (automotive industry preferred).
  • Strong understanding of accounting principles and US GAAP.
  • Proven experience leading the financial close process and issuing financial statements.
  • Proficient in MS Office (Excel, Word, PowerPoint).
  • Strong attention to detail and problem-solving skills.
  • Excellent communication skills, both written and verbal.

Responsibilities

  • Lead branch accounting activities, including journal entries, reconciliations, review and approval of financial statements, and ensuring proper internal controls.
  • Manage the financial close process and ensure deadlines are met with accuracy and compliance.
  • Perform local tax accounting and reporting, ensuring all tax-related requirements are met.
  • Complete corporate reporting requirements, both ongoing and ad hoc.
  • Maintain financial compliance with corporate and regulatory standards, including US GAAP and local statutory requirements.
  • Ensure the accuracy of financial data and support internal and external audits.
  • Respond to ad hoc requests and report requirements as necessary.
